Hickory starter Jacob Johnson continued to have success, throwing three shutout innings while fanning a pair of batters. Johnson has now thrown seven innings over three starts for Hickory without allowing a run, after throwing 25.1 innings over eight appearances in the ACL with a 2.84 ERA.

Yolfran Castillo was 1 for 3 with a walk and his 50th stolen base of the season. Jay McQueen, Paulino Santana and Pablo Guerrero all had a hit apiece. Noah Franklin had a hit and a walk. Kaden Carpenter was 2 for 4 with a double and a stolen base.

Frisco starter Joey Danielson struck out three and allowed a solo homer in two innings. Brock Porter made his AA debut, needing 77 pitches (40 balls, 37 strikes) to get through 3.2 shutout innings, walking six and striking out five.

Dylan Dreiling was 3 for 4 with a pair of homers. Rafe Perich was 2 for 4 with a homer. Sebastian Walcott was 2 for 4 with a double. Malcolm Moore had a hit.

Round Rock starter Aidan Curry made his AAA debut, allow a solo homer in five innings, walking one and striking out three. Adam Macko struck out four and walked one in 1.2 IP, allowing a run. Michel Otanez struck out three and walked one in 1.1 IP, allowing a run.

Rehabbing Danny Jansen had a hit and caught seven innings, and I’m guessing he’ll be activated when the Rangers start their series at home against the Nationals on Tuesday. John Taylor had a hit.
